These are the rights of people. If you discharge them, you will inherit the blessings of Allah the Almighty. Then it is reported in a tradition that: Hadrat Ab u Hurairah ra narrates that the Holy Prophet sa said, ‘Charity does not reduce your wealth. The person who forgives the transgressions of others will be given even greater honour by Allah the Almighty. No one is dishonoured by forgiving the faults of others. ’ ( Musnadu Ahmadabni H a n bal , vol. 2. p. 235, printed in Beirut) Then it is reported that: Hadrat ‘Abdull a h Bin ‘Umar ra states that the Holy Prophet sa said, ‘The Gracious God will be Merciful to those who show mercy to others. You show mercy to the dwellers of the earth, and the One in the heavens will have mercy on you. ’ ( Sunano Ab i D a w u d , Kit ab- u l- Ada b, Bab u n f ir-Ra h mah) The Promised Messiah as says: Remember that there are two commandments of Allah the Almighty. First, associate no partner with Him, neither in His being and attributes, nor in His worship. Second, be compas- sionate to the others. Benevolence does not imply that it should be only for your brothers and relations, but it should be for anyone, any human, and any of God’s creation.
